Company Description:
Sync Computing is an MIT based startup company on a mission to transform the way developers control cloud infrastructure. By applying mathematical modeling and optimization algorithms to complex cloud infrastructure, Sync aims to allow developers to easily achieve business goals at scale without spending endless hours navigating infrastructure knobs. Businesses worldwide will be able to utilize cloud resources with optimal efficiency, saving billions of dollars and endless hours on the cloud. We are targeting applications in the modern data stack, starting with the Apache Spark ecosystem including Databricks and AWS.
